Smile Train celebrates first anniversary of comprehensive cleft care center in Cebu

CLEFT CARE CENTER Some of many beneficiaries of the first Comprehensive Cleft Care center in Cebu with key people in Smile Train’s partnership with ARC Hospital, such as Dr. Tyronne Lariego, pediatric intensive care, ARC Hospital; Dr. Pearl Joy Sendaydiego, pediatric neurologist and director of medical administrative affairs, ARC Hospital; Jun Grimares, program director, Smile Train PH; Dr. Larissa Ang-Lim, pediatric dentist; Dr. Alex Alegrado, medical director, ARC Hospital

A year since it established the first Comprehensive Cleft Care (CCC) center in Cebu, Smile Train continues to work toward improving access to cleft treatment for those in need in the province and across the Visayas.

Through its partnership with Allegiant Regional Care (ARC) Hospitals and Mabuhay Deseret Foundation, the first CCC in Cebu has treated over 120 patients, with more than 100 patients receiving life-changing cleft surgery.

Speech therapy sessions were also provided, ensuring that patients access speech therapy, which is vital for their continued care. Patients coming from as far as Bohol, Leyte, Samar, and Negros Oriental benefit from the center’s numerous services, which also include nutrition counseling and orthodontic treatment.

Jun Grimares, program director at Smile Train Philippines, is proud of this milestone in Smile Train’s goal of providing care for every cleft-affected individual. “A year full of smiles is just the beginning,” he said. “We are confident that we will be able to reach more Filipinos affected with cleft and help provide them with access to the necessary comprehensive cleft care support they need.”

Smile Train promotes comprehensive cleft care, recognizing that an untreated cleft can cause various health complications such as malnutrition, difficulty breathing and speaking, hearing loss, mental health challenges, and even premature death. Leveraging on its telehealth network, the non-profit organization brings the services of a multidisciplinary team of specialists to promote programs that include nutritional support, orthodontic care, psychosocial support, and speech therapy, with pilot programs in dental care and ENT services.

Through its programs, Smile Train’s goal is to connect all patients to the care they need. Relying on its network of more than 50 partners, it has managed to reach more patients across the country, bringing the multiple benefits of free comprehensive cleft care to patients who need it most.

Smile Train has launched several comprehensive cleft centers with its partners, such as the Philippine Band of Mercy and Marikina St. Vincent General Hospital in Metro Manila. Through the help of its partners, it has been able to support more than 68,000 cleft surgeries in the Philippines to date.
